Is there anything extra during the end credits of Plane?

Read Time:46 Second

There is nothing extra during, or after, the end credits of Plane.

The credits run for approximately 6 minutes.

Rated: R) Violence and Language
Genres: Action,Thriller
USA release date: 2023-01-13
Movie length: 107 minutes
Starring: Gerard Butler, Mike Colter, Yoson An
Director: Jean-François Richet
Writer(s): Charles Cumming, J.P. Davis
Language: English
Country: United Kingdom, United States

Plot
A pilot finds himself caught in a war zone after he’s forced to land his commercial aircraft during a terrible storm.
